Preparing Your Phone for Trade-In
Proper preparation is essential to secure the highest trade-in value. Walmart suggests following these steps:
- Back Up Your Data: Save important photos, contacts, and documents to your cloud account or a computer.
- Perform a Factory Reset: Erase all personal information to protect your privacy.
- Remove Accessories and SIM Card: Take out any cases, screen protectors, and your SIM card.
- Clean the Device: Wipe your phone to remove fingerprints and dirt, making it look presentable.
Assessing Your Phone’s Condition
Walmart evaluates trade-in devices based on their condition. Be honest when assessing your phone to avoid surprises during the trade-in process. Key factors include:
- Physical Damage: Cracks, dents, or broken screens can lower your trade-in value.
- Battery Health: A degraded battery may impact the offer.
- Functionality: Ensure all buttons, cameras, and features work properly.
- Cosmetic Appearance: Clean, scratch-free devices fetch higher prices.

Understanding Walmart’s Trade-In Process
Walmart’s trade-in process is designed to be straightforward:
- Visit a Walmart Store or Online: Choose your preferred method.
- Get an Instant Quote: Use Walmart’s online tool or in-store kiosk to estimate your device’s value.
- Submit Your Device: Bring your device to the store or mail it in if applicable.
- Receive Payment or Store Credit: Depending on the program, you may get cash, gift cards, or store credit.
